Single Gene
Refers to a trait or condition determined by a single gene in an organism's genome.
DNA
Deoxyribonucleic acid, the self-replicating material present in nearly all living organisms, serving as the carrier of genetic information.
Base Pairs
The pairs of nucleotides (adenine with thymine, and cytosine with guanine) that form the rungs of the DNA double helix, essential for coding genetic information.
DNA Molecule
A DNA molecule is a complex, double-helical structure carrying the genetic information necessary for an organism's growth, development, functioning, and reproduction.
